To iBasso DX100 owner,
I am not sure that if you guys have noticed that SanDisk just launched a MicroSD/SDHX/SDHX 64GB EXTREME version!
This EXTREME MicroSD reading speed is up to 80MB/s and write speed is up to 50MB/s.
I have tried it out on my DX100 and guess what....fully loaded my 64GB with 24/192 albums and DX100 just read them like that without needed to wait for few minutes like the MicroSD Ultra version.
This MicroSD EXTREME 64GB is the one to go with and not the ULTRA version.

Never happened to me - I've just had it lock up a couple of times.
Put a pin in the hole and hold it for around 10 seconds and it should boot up.
Might be worth having it plugged into the power supply in case the battery is dead.
Might also be worth popping out the SD card.
Make sure you actually push the button in the hole as it can be fiddly to find.
